    POSSIBLE SOLUTION!
    I am using Windows Vista 64-bit Home Premium SP1. This same problem has frustrated me to no end. I have been searching the web for answers and spending hours trying to troubleshoot this problem. I tried uninstalling and reinstalling iTunes, disabling all of my browser plug-ins and nothing worked. I contacted Apple Technical Support and spoke to a product specialist who also didn't really know how to solve this problem but he did point me in the right direction - Internet Explorer 7's security settings.
    I read that one person had success in changing Internet Explorer's "Internet" security zone setting from "Medium-high" (the default) to "Medium". To do this, go to Tools -> Internet Options -> Security tab -> Select "Internet" zone -> Slide security level bar down one notch to "Medium" -> Click "Apply" (You may need to restart your browser). If that works for you, then great, no need to do anything further (it didn't work for me), except I would recommend once the iTunes store links are loading okay for you, to put the setting back to "Medium-high" for security reasons. To understand more on why it should continue to work on "Medium-high" from then on, please read on...
    I believe the cause of this problem is related to one particular setting (Out of only a couple that are different) in the "Medium-high" security level which is different from the "Medium" security level. That is the "Allow previously unused ActiveX controls to run without prompt" setting which is diabled in "Medium-high" but enabled in "Medium". Basically, if set to "disabled" (As it is in "Medium-high"), then this setting says that if an ActiveX control (such as the iTunes ActiveX control that loads those iTunes links) has never been used before, don't let it load. Since iTunes installs this ActiveX control into Internet Explorer without causing it to be used yet, then the "Medium-high" setting prevents it from running. However, once the ActiveX control has successfully operated, even once, it is no longer considered a "previously unused ActiveX control" and will operate from then on, even when you set the security setting back from "Medium" (to allow it to run) to "Medium-high" again (once you've got it to run).
    Unfortunately, for me, as I said earlier, setting my settings to "Medium" didn't solve the problem. I still kept getting that download pop-up that says "Browserredirect" "Unknown file type" with the "Find", "Save", "Cancel" buttons which do me no good.
    _Here are the steps I took to get it working for me. Maybe it will be of help to you._
    1. Go to Tools -> Internet Options -> Security tab.
    2. Select the "Trusted sites" zone and slide the security level bar down to "Low" and click "Apply".
    3. On the same tab, click the "Sites" button.
    4. In that pop-up, uncheck the box at the bottom "Require server verification (https:) for all sites in this zone".
    5. In the "Add this website to the zone" field, highlight what is in there and delete it and type in "http://*.apple.com" (Exactly but without the quotes) and click "Add". (This will mark all apple.com webpages as the only safe sites for this zone).
    6. Click "Close", click "Okay". Then close your browser and re-open it.
    7. Go to www.apple.com/itunes. When you do this, IE will want to load it in another window, click "yes" to continue.
    8. In the new window, scroll down to the bottom of the now open Apple iTunes webpage (www.apple.com/itunes) where it has links to items in the iTunes store, and click one of them (a movie link/picture, a song link/picture, app link/picture, etc.).
    *It should now load up iTunes from any iTunes link. If it does, please follow the rest of these instructions to put things back to safe levels* -
    9. Go to Tools -> Internet Options -> Security tab.
    10. Select "Trusted sites" zone and slide the security level bar back up to to "Medium" (Which is the default for this zone) and Click "Apply".
    11. On the same tab, click the "Sites" button.
    12. In the websites list click on the "http://*.apple.com" entry and click "Remove".
    13. Click "Close" then click "Okay".
    14. Restart your browser and try loading an iTunes store link from any webpage such as the aforementioned www.apple.com/itunes site. It should now continue to work, even with your internet zone set to "Medium-high" (It's default) and your trusted sites zone set back to the way it was before.
    I don't know why these were the exact steps I had to take to resolve this, but I thought I'd post them in case it is of help to anyone else.
    Something else that might help if you're still having difficulty is to go to Tools -> Internet Options -> Security tab and click the "*Reset all zones to default level*" which will make sure you're not running on any modified security settings which might interfere with the above steps. Note that any custom changes you've made to these security zones will be lost and will revert back to Microsoft's defaults.

  • I have changed my itunes account email address but apps linked to itunes have not updated email address on iphone 4

    I have changed my itunes account email address but apps linked to itunes have not updated to the new email address on iphone 4

    Welcome to the Apple community.
    In order to change your Apple ID or password for your iCloud account on your iOS device, you need to delete the account from your iOS device first, then add it back using your updated details. (Settings > iCloud, scroll down and hit "Delete Account")
    When you delete your account, all the data that is synced with iCloud will also be deleted from the device (but not from iCloud), but will be synced back to your device when you login again.

  • I've changed my apple ID and updated my details in iTunes however I wanted to delete my old email account...will all of the apps linked to this account be deleted?

    I've changed my apple ID and updated my details in ituneshowever I want to delete my old email address...will I lose my apps linked to this email adress?

    If you updated your existing iTunes account then those apps will be linked to the updated version of your account (you may need to log out of your account on your iPad and then log back in for the account to be refresged on your iPad). If you created a new account then they will remain tied to your old account, and only that old account will be able to re-download them and download updates to its apps.
